Bohemian Club Membership Cost: What You Need to Know
The expense of a Bohemian organization membership is notoriously steep, and understanding the economic investment requires some research. While the society doesn't publicly release precise figures, estimates generally place the initial entry fee somewhere between $25,000 and $50,000. Beyond that large sum, yearly dues can fall from $7,000 to $12,000, in addition to significant costs for gatherings and functions at their famous Bohemian retreat in California. It's a serious monetary commitment and clearly geared towards a very affluent segment.

Inside the Bohemian Club: Membership, Rituals, and Fees
The prestigious Bohemian Club, situated in Monte Rio, California, stands shrouded in mystery . Securing membership is notoriously challenging , typically requiring a referral from existing members – usually powerful figures in business, politics, and the arts. The club’s most talked-about activities are its annual summer encampments, during which members participate in unique rituals, including the "Cremation of Care," a play involving a puppet symbolizing the abandonment of worldly concerns . Fees are considerable, with an initial fee reportedly reaching numerous of thousands of dollars , followed by annual dues that can also easily amount to thousands. Regardless of attempts at refutation , the club’s reputation is often linked to allegations of elitism and undue influence .
